The ability to transmit power will affect *any* power technology.
Generally speaking, the amount of power received *insolation* is about 1KW/m2, in full sunlight. New Hampshire, and other places, only get that for about 25% of the time. The conversion efficiency is 10-20%, although kyocera has gotten up to 40% in the lab.
So, photovoltaic cells covering 3.28 feet by 3.28 feet on your roof, will generate enough power (after conversion to AC) to power *one* lightbulb.
I have a 2400 sq ft house - call it 250 meters squared. I live in florida - great spot for solar, right? So I could generate roughly 25kW of power, roughly 150kW per day. if I totally cover my house in solar panels. Cost of doing that - after state and local subsidies last time I checked was $28,000 with an expected life of 10 years. Total cost was probably 40,000 but I didn't actually have access to the amount of benefit given.
Only problem is - my yearly consumption of power runs about $1800. Which is why, even in florida people are not rushing out to buy solar panels.
Which is why I stand by my assertion that photovoltaics will never make a significant dent in northern climes.
The fact that you can transmit power, means you can transmit power generated by other mechanisms as well.
